It can actually take a month or two to start seeing loss my surgeon told me. Since the swelling and healing time is different for everyone. He said just be patient before you know it the weight will be melting off. He also said steady not to slow and not to fast weight loss is best because really rapid loss can endure unnecessary complications. I have also read from many many people about the two or three week stull. Many don’t lose their second or third week post op but then it starts right back up again. You’re in the healing process. It will take time.
